How ​​to Choose the Best Equity Mutual Funds?
Investing in mutual funds has become a popular choice in today's times; however, selecting the right fund is equally important. In reality, a wrong choice can negatively impact your returns, whereas a sound decision can accelerate the growth of your investment. Given the vast array of mutual fund options available in India, choosing the "best" fund might seem somewhat challenging. Therefore, it is essential to make your investment decisions thoughtfully and with accurate information. Today, we will explore the 7 critical factors to consider when selecting the best mutual funds, ensuring that your investments progress in the right direction, aligned with your financial goals.

1. Define Your Investment Goals
The most critical step before embarking on an investment journey is to clearly define your investment objectives. You must understand *why* you are investing—is it to meet future financial needs, to fund your retirement, or to cover a major upcoming expense? Additionally, determine your desired investment horizon—whether it is short-term, medium-term, or long-term—and assess your personal risk-taking capacity. If your objective is long-term (i.e., 5 years or more), equity mutual funds can prove to be the best option for you, as they offer a higher potential for generating superior returns over time.

2. Assess Your Risk Tolerance
Every investment inherently carries some degree of risk; therefore, it is absolutely vital to understand your personal capacity to absorb that risk. Generally, low-risk funds offer stability but yield relatively modest returns, whereas high-risk funds present the potential for generating higher returns. For instance, Aggressive Hybrid Funds are generally considered to carry relatively lower risk, whereas Mid-cap and Small-cap funds possess the potential to deliver higher returns, albeit accompanied by a higher level of risk. 

3.  Understand the Different Categories of Equity Funds
Before selecting the best equity mutual funds, it is essential to understand that they fall into several distinct categories. These include Large-Cap, Mid-Cap, Small-Cap, and Sector-specific or Thematic funds; each category possesses a unique risk and return profile. Large-Cap funds tend to be relatively stable, whereas Mid-Cap and Small-Cap funds offer the potential for higher returns, albeit accompanied by greater volatility. Therefore, prior to investing, it is crucial to thoroughly understand all these options so that you can select the fund best aligned with your financial goals and risk appetite.

4.  Start Investing at a Young Age
Initiating investments at a young age can prove immensely beneficial for your financial future. The greatest advantage of early investment is the power of compounding—meaning your money grows rapidly over time by earning returns on itself—which makes it significantly easier to accumulate substantial wealth in the long run.

5. Check the Fund Manager's Track Record
If you aim to include the best mutual funds in your portfolio, it is vital to recognize that a fund's performance depends significantly on its fund manager. Therefore, before investing, you must verify the fund manager's experience, their past performance (historical returns), and their investment strategy. In essence, a manager with a strong track record instills greater confidence in your investment and enhances the likelihood of achieving superior returns.

6.  Pay Attention to the Expense Ratio
If you wish to incorporate the best mutual funds into your portfolio, paying close attention to the expense ratio is imperative. The expense ratio represents the fee charged by the fund house to manage your investment. Simply put, the lower the expense ratio, the larger the portion of returns that remains with you. Therefore, always compare funds within the same category and prioritize lower-cost options to maximize your overall profitability.

7.  Understand the Tax Benefits
If you intend to include the best mutual funds in your portfolio, understanding the associated tax benefits is also extremely important. In reality, certain mutual funds not only generate returns but also assist you in saving on taxes. For instance, investing in ELSS funds qualifies you for tax exemptions under Section 80C. Furthermore, making regular investments over the long term offers you the dual benefit of substantial returns alongside tax savings.
